The PageWriter XL family of cardiographs can print ECGs in Auto
and Manual formats for different clinical tests or applications.
Both
cardiographs print all traces with a continuous feed, high-resolution,
digital array printer. This produces electrocardiograms on standard
page lengths that require
no
cutting or mounting. Records are clearly
annotated with ECG data and patient information.
The M1700A
also labels records with automatic ECG measurements and ECG
interpretation
for both adult and pediatric patients.
The Ml700 ant1 M1701A cardiographs use flexible disks for storing
ECGs. Exact ECG copies can be made at the bedside or Iater. Each
ECG is automatically logged and can be automatically
stored by the
cardiograph. A list of all stored ECGs can be printed, facilitating
administrative
reporting and billing. Typically, 50-150 ECGS can
be stored per flexible disk, although the actual quantity depends on
usage.
